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

The 'install_plugins' capability check prevents from saving settigns on multisite instances when file editing is disabled #44

Closed
piotr-bajer opened this issue Dec 12, 2023 · 1 comment

Comments

@piotr-bajer
Copy link

piotr-bajer commented Dec 12, 2023

Hi,

Thanks for fixing the issue in #41, but there is one more place where the install_plugins capability is used for multisite instances, could you also change the capability to manage_network_options here:

https://github.com/itteco/iframely-wordpress/blob/eb9998405bbe024f508c94b7002b4b4d0cb18011/app/UI/Settings.php#L71C1-L71C1

This prevents from saving the settings on save there is not enough permissions screen.

Thanks,
Piotr

@yellowby
Copy link
Collaborator

Hi @piotr-bajer,

Once again, thank you for reporting the issue.
We updated the plugin, so it should be fine now.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ants